From the 2018 CIF Basketball Regional Handbook:

CS-14
CCS-20
LACS-13
NCS-24
NS-12
OS-2
SJS-22
SDS-13
SFS-2
SS-44

The CCS logic is that basketball season is too long and conflicts with spring sports so as few teams as possible should keep playing.

The word is, though, that with the change in calendar next year (NorCals will begin Feb. 26), CCS will send more teams.
